Handing over the Slatequill export issue: large spreadsheet exports (over ~200k rows) were buffering the entire workbook in memory, occasionally OOM-killing the worker. I've switched the writer to streaming mode behind a flag, enabled for two pilot tenants so far. Memory now stays flat around 300MB. If support sees export failures, check the flag state first. Rollout status and per-tenant notes are tracked on the internal page.

wiki page, tadug-yagap: https://jira.qorvelsys.internal/pages/browse/display/projects/5e6c

Subject: On-call prep — catalog cache invalidation

Welcome to the Bramblehut rotation. Key thing: the product catalog cache does not expire on TTL alone. Price and stock updates emit invalidation events; if the event bus backs up, customers see stale prices and you will get paged. Check consumer lag first, then the purge queue depth. Manual flush is a last resort — it hammers the origin. Full runbook, flush procedure, and escalation order are documented on the page below.

wiki page, kahog-hahig: https://vault.zemvargrid.internal/display/deploy/repo/settings/merge_requests/job/settings/6f3b933774dbc5320a4daa18

Subject: Memtrace cut-over complete

Team,

Cut-over to Memtrace v2 for GPU memory profiling finished last night. Old v1 agents are disabled; any tickets referencing v1 dashboards should be closed as resolved-by-migration. Sampling overhead is now under 2% and allocation traces include kernel names. Known gap: profiles older than 30 days were not migrated. Point customers at the v2 docs for setup questions. For reference when troubleshooting, the agent now runs with the following configuration.

settings of bagaf-bawip:
[aldax]
port = 5000
region = south-4
host = aldax.brasklabs.corp
team = brivan
timeout_ms = 2000
retries = 2